1918
death Killed in Action 6pm on the 13. 04.18 the Essex were at Busnettes & 3 days later had relieved the 1st Rifle Brigade not without some casualties. All 4 companies were upon La Bassee Canal Bank with HQ in Bellerive. Busnettes, La Bassee Canal Bank, near Bellerive France Source:7014400 16th April 1918
burial Chocques Military Cemetery CWGC Cemetery/Memorial Pas de Calais France III. D. 24 Source:7014400
